A Quick Phone Battery Check
Start with a quick check. This helps you stop guessing. Moreover, you will find the biggest drain faster when you test one change at a time. Keep in mind that you should use one simple note on your phone. This helps to track what you change.
You can try the steps below in order:
- Firstly, restart your Android/iPhone. Use it for 30 minutes.
- Open Battery settings. Check the top 3 apps by usage.
- Turn off Bluetooth for 15 minutes. Then, check the drop.
- Turn off Location for 15 minutes. Further, check the drop again.
- Lower the brightness to the middle and retest.
- Update apps, then update your phone software.
Additionally, close your top 3 apps. Then, reopen them once. In fact, that quick reset fixes small glitches on some phones.

Main Causes of Fast Battery Drain on Android and iPhone
Battery drain usually comes from a few repeat issues. Moreover, once you find the biggest one, you can fix it without changing everything. In the Dubai heat, you often see phones drain faster. This is because the device stays warm for hours, especially outdoors or in a car.
The following list covers the most common causes:
- High brightness and high refresh rate
- Weak signal: Your phone keeps searching for service
- Heavy location use: Maps, delivery apps, and ride apps
- Too many notifications: Each alert wakes the screen and radios
- Background activity: Apps refresh even when you do not use them
- Heat exposure: Heat can shorten battery lifespan over time
Moreover, the battery might drain right after you install a new app. It can also happen after you update an old one. In fact, one app can drain more power than several normal apps combined.

Android Settings That Save Power
Android gives you strong battery controls. Moreover, once you set them up, you do not need to touch them again and again. Focus on background limits and the apps that top your usage list.
Below are simple Android changes that usually help:
- Turn on Adaptive Battery if your phone offers it
- Turn on Battery Saver during long days
- Restrict heavy apps: Limit background use for the worst app
- Limit location access: Choose While in use for most apps
- Turn off Wi‑Fi and Bluetooth scanning when you do not need it
- Reduce refresh rate if your phone supports it
Additionally, remove extra widgets for a few days. On top of that, skip live wallpapers if you want an easy win.
iPhone Settings That Save Power
iPhone drain often comes from background activity and screen behavior. Moreover, iOS gives you a few simple switches that cut power use quickly. You can use the built-in battery controls when you need them.
Here are iPhone settings that often help improve mobile battery life:
- Turn on Low Power Mode on busy days.
- Check Battery Usage by app. Limit or remove the top drain app.
- Background App Refresh should be turned off for non-essential apps.
- Limit notifications. Keep only the ones you truly want.
- Turn off unnecessary location access for rarely used apps.
Additionally, check your battery health when the drain keeps coming back. You can view Battery Health in your iPhone Settings. For this, select Battery. Then, go to Battery Health & Charging.
A Simple Checklist When Your Mobile Battery Drains at Night
Night drain can make your phone feel unreliable the next morning. Moreover, your phone should not drop a huge percentage while it sits untouched. Keep in mind that weak reception can push the phone to work harder even when you sleep.
You can run this simple test in one evening:
- Charge to 80% to 90%
- Put the phone down and do not use it for 6 to 8 hours
- Check the morning battery drop, then review Battery usage by app
Repeat the test on a second night after one change. In fact, two nights help you confirm the cause instead of guessing.
Battery Draining Overnight: Quick Fixes
Small routine changes at night help. It can save a lot of power. Moreover, you can do most of them in five minutes. Not a big routine. Instead, you make a few changes and test once.
Below are easy fixes that often help:
- Firstly, turn off Always-On Display overnight.
- Turn off Personal Hotspot if you used it earlier.
- Disable VPN overnight if you do not need it.
- Turn off Bluetooth if you do not connect earbuds or a watch at night.
- Use Sleep Focus or Do Not Disturb. It helps reduce wake-ups.
- Close navigation and video apps before you sleep.
Additionally, test Airplane Mode for one night. It helps if your bedroom has a weak signal. You can also try Wi‑Fi calling.
Charging Habits That Improve Phone Battery Life
Charging habits matter as much as settings. Moreover, heat and low-quality accessories can hurt your battery day by day. Not to mention, long charging sessions in warm places can make the phone feel hot and drain faster later.
You can follow the habits below:
- Avoid charging your phone in hot places.
- Remove thick cases during fast charging if the phone feels warm.
- Use a good charger and cable from a trusted brand.
- Do short top-ups during the day.
- Avoid gaming or long video calls while charging. It can make the phone heat up.
Additionally, the charging port should be gently cleaned if charging feels loose. Indeed, lint and dust can cause slow charging and extra heat.

Below are signs you should stop experimenting and get a proper check:
- The phone shuts down at 20% to 30%
- The phone heats up during light use
- Battery percentage jumps up and down
- The phone charges very slowly with a known good charger
- If the back cover swells or the screen lifts, stop using it and get help fast
